Roseau board sets July 14–28 filing window for school board candidates
Summary
The board adopted a resolution establishing July 14–July 28, 2026 as the filing period for affidavits of candidacy for the November 3, 2026 school board election and directed the clerk to publish and post notice per statute.

The board adopted a resolution on June 22 establishing the period to file affidavits of candidacy for the school board: filing opens July 14, 2026 and closes at 5:00 p.m. on July 28, 2026. The resolution cites Minnesota Statutes, section 205A.06 as the governing statutory process and instructs the clerk to publish notice in the district’s official newspaper and to post notice at district administrative offices.
The resolution restates candidate eligibility conditions and the general election date of Tuesday, November 3, 2026; the clerk is directed to make affidavits available at the district office (509 3rd St NE, Roseau, MN 56751) and notes the $2 filing fee. The motion to adopt the resolution was made by Member Heather Magnusson, seconded by Member Neal Vatnsdal and recorded as adopted with all members present voting in favor (Didrikson, Vatnsdal, Magnusson, Simmons, Kvien, Haugen).
The board’s action fulfills statutory notice and filing-window requirements and places the district on the timeline for candidate filings this summer.
